Referencing & Plagiarism

To ensure accuracy and ethical use of information, you are required to

reference where you information comes from.

  • Paraphrase information: put it into your own words, but keep the same meaning.

  • Synthesise information: Combine information from different places, to form new clear understandings or conclusions.

  • Use quotes

  • Don't copy chunks of informationKeep quotes short and relevant.

  • Reference using APA-7 formatting: Use "in text" citations & include a bibliography.

2. Ethical Use of Information

  • Referencing your work shows that your ideas are based on research.

  • Respect copyright laws and fair use policies.

  • Seek permission for using copyrighted material where appropriate.
